首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ux404页面怎么设置

在Linux系统中设置404页面通常涉及配置Web服务器,如Apache或Nginx。以下是针对这两种服务器的详细步骤:

Apache

  1. 创建404页面: 首先,创建一个自定义的404错误页面,例如/var/www/html/404.html
  2. 创建404页面: 首先,创建一个自定义的404错误页面,例如/var/www/html/404.html
  3. 编辑Apache配置文件: 打开Apache的主配置文件,通常是/etc/apache2/sites-available/000-default.conf/etc/httpd/conf/httpd.conf
  4. 编辑Apache配置文件: 打开Apache的主配置文件,通常是/etc/apache2/sites-available/000-default.conf/etc/httpd/conf/httpd.conf
  5. 添加或修改ErrorDocument指令: 在<VirtualHost>块内添加或修改ErrorDocument指令。
  6. 添加或修改ErrorDocument指令: 在<VirtualHost>块内添加或修改ErrorDocument指令。
  7. 重启Apache: 保存文件并重启Apache服务以应用更改。
  8. 重启Apache: 保存文件并重启Apache服务以应用更改。

Nginx

  1. 创建404页面: 创建一个自定义的404错误页面,例如/usr/share/nginx/html/404.html
  2. 创建404页面: 创建一个自定义的404错误页面,例如/usr/share/nginx/html/404.html
  3. 编辑Nginx配置文件: 打开Nginx的主配置文件,通常是/etc/nginx/nginx.conf/etc/nginx/sites-available/default
  4. 编辑Nginx配置文件: 打开Nginx的主配置文件,通常是/etc/nginx/nginx.conf/etc/nginx/sites-available/default
  5. 添加或修改error_page指令: 在server块内添加或修改error_page指令。
  6. 添加或修改error_page指令: 在server块内添加或修改error_page指令。
  7. 测试配置并重启Nginx: 测试配置文件是否有语法错误,然后重启Nginx服务。
  8. 测试配置并重启Nginx: 测试配置文件是否有语法错误,然后重启Nginx服务。

优势与应用场景

  • 用户体验:自定义404页面可以提供更友好的用户体验,帮助用户理解发生了什么,并引导他们返回有效页面。
  • 品牌形象:统一的404页面设计有助于维护品牌形象。
  • SEO优化:合理的404页面设置可以避免搜索引擎爬虫错误索引,有助于SEO优化。

常见问题及解决方法

  1. 404页面未生效
    • 确保配置文件的语法正确。
    • 检查文件权限,确保Web服务器有权访问404页面文件。
    • 确认Web服务器已正确重启。
  • 页面显示不正确
    • 检查404页面的路径是否正确。
    • 确保404页面文件存在且内容无误。

通过以上步骤,您可以在Linux系统上成功设置自定义的404错误页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券